Basement leak repair services involve identifying and fixing sources of water intrusion in the lower levels of a property. These services typically include inspecting the foundation, walls, and flooring to locate the origin of leaks. Once the problem areas are identified, contractors may seal cracks, repair or replace damaged waterproofing membranes, or install drainage systems to divert water away from the foundation. The goal is to prevent ongoing water infiltration that can cause structural damage or compromise the integrity of the basement space.
This service helps resolve a variety of common issues associated with basement leaks. These include damp or wet walls, mold growth, musty odors, and water pooling on floors after heavy rain or snowmelt. Ongoing leaks can lead to significant damage over time, such as foundation deterioration or weakened structural components. Repairing leaks promptly can also help protect stored belongings and maintain a healthier indoor environment by reducing excess moisture.
Basement leak repair is often needed in properties that are built on or near flood-prone areas, or where drainage and waterproofing systems have become compromised. It is suitable for both residential homes and commercial buildings with basements or below-grade spaces. Older properties, in particular, may experience leaks due to aging foundation materials or previous construction issues. The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rogers,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or basement leak rep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ering issues like small cracks or localized seepage.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more, depending on the extent of damage.
Moderate Fixes - Moderate leak repairs us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ve replacing sections of damaged foundation or installing waterproofing systems. Fewer jobs reach the upper end of this range, which is reserved for more involved repairs.
Major Repairs - Larger-scale repairs, such as extensive foundation sealing or significant excavation, can range from $1,500 to $5,000. Many local contractors handle these projects, though costs vary based on the size and complexity of the work.
Full Basement Replacement - Complete basement waterproofing or foundation replacement projects can exceed $5,000, with some larger or more complex installations reaching higher costs. These projects are less common and typically involve comprehensive solutions for severe iss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a basement leak? Signs include water stains on walls or floors, musty odors, mold growth, and increased humidity levels in the basement area.
How can local contractors detect a basement leak? They typically perform visual inspections, moisture measurements, and may use leak detection tools to identify the source of water intrusion.
What types of repairs do service providers offer for basement leaks? Repair options can include sealing cracks, installing waterproof membranes, sump pump installation, and fixing plumbing issues that contribute to leaks.
